Sample MCQs (with Answers and Explanations)
Q1. Across a period, atomic size generally:
A) Increases B) Decreases C) Remains same D) Varies irregularly
Answer: B) Decreases
Explanation: With increasing nuclear charge across a period, electrons are pulled closer to the nucleus, reducing atomic size.
Q2. Down a group, atomic size:
A) Increases B) Decreases C) Stays same D) First decreases then increases
Answer: A) Increases
Explanation: Additional electron shells are added down a group, increasing the atomic radius.
Q3. Cations are generally ______ than their parent atoms.
A) Larger B) Smaller C) Equal D) Unpredictable
Answer: B) Smaller
Explanation: Cations lose electrons, decreasing electron repulsion and pulling the remaining electrons closer to the nucleus.
Q4. Which element shows variable valency due to d-electrons?
A) Na B) Fe C) Ne D) Al
Answer: B) Fe
Explanation: Iron exhibits variable valency (+2 and +3) because of its partially filled d-orbitals.
Q5. Valency of nitrogen in ammonia (NH₃) is:
A) 1 B) 2 C) 3 D) 5
Answer: C) 3
Explanation: Nitrogen shares three electrons with hydrogen to form three covalent bonds, showing a valency of 3.
